Durability and moisture resistance
When selecting your paint for bathroom wall, it is essential to choose a product that can withstand the unique challenges of this environment. Bathrooms are prone to high humidity, steam, and frequent temperature changes, which means the paint should offer strong moisture and steam resistance to prevent peeling and mold growth. Additionally, scrubbability and stain resistance are crucial features since bathroom walls can easily accumulate soap scum, water stains, and other residues, requiring regular cleaning without damaging the finish.
Opting for a paint that maintains its appearance and integrity over time in these humid conditions ensures long-term wear and keeps your bathroom looking fresh and well-maintained. Considering paints formulated specifically for these tough environments will provide the best results and enhance the durability of your bathroom walls.

Type of paint suitable for bathrooms
When choosing paint for areas exposed to moisture, it is important to consider whether a waterbased or oilbased formula will better suit your needs. Waterbased paints are known for their quick drying times and easier cleanup, making them a popular choice for DIY projects. Oilbased paints, while taking longer to dry, tend to offer a tougher, more durable finish that can withstand frequent cleaning and humidity.
Oilbased paints, while taking longer to dry, tend to offer a tougher, more durable finish that can withstand frequent cleaning and humidity. Another essential factor is selecting a paint with mold and mildew resistant properties, as this will help maintain the freshness and cleanliness of the painted surface in damp environments. Regarding the finish, matte options can beautifully conceal imperfections but may be less resistant to moisture, whereas satin and semigloss finishes not only add a slight sheen that brightens the space but also provide enhanced durability and moisture resistance.
Considering these aspects alongside your specific use case will help ensure you make a choice that balances aesthetics and functionality.

What Type Of Paint Is Best Suited For Bathroom Walls?
The best paint for bathroom walls is a moisture-resistant, mold- and mildew-resistant paint, typically a semi-gloss or satin finish. These finishes are durable, easy to clean, and can withstand the humidity common in bathrooms.
Are There Specific Brands Recommended For Bathroom Wall Paint?
Yes, brands like Sherwin-Williams, Benjamin Moore, and Behr are highly recommended for bathroom wall paint due to their moisture-resistant and mold-inhibiting formulas. These paints are specially designed to withstand humidity and provide long-lasting durability.
What Finish Works Best For Bathroom Wall Paint—Matte, Satin, Or Semi-Gloss?
Semi-gloss works best for bathroom walls because it is moisture-resistant and easy to clean. Satin is also a good option, offering a balance of durability and a softer sheen, while matte finishes are less ideal due to their susceptibility to moisture and staining.
How Does Mold-Resistant Paint Help In Bathrooms?
Mold-resistant paint helps in bathrooms by preventing the growth of mold and mildew on walls and ceilings, which thrive in damp environments. This keeps the bathroom surfaces cleaner, healthier, and reduces moisture-related damage.
Should I Use Moisture-Resistant Paint For My Bathroom Walls?
Yes, you should use moisture-resistant paint for your bathroom walls as it helps prevent mold and mildew growth caused by high humidity. This type of paint also ensures better durability and maintains the appearance of your walls in a damp environment.
